New Additions to the Cast
This upcoming season brings some fresh faces and familiar ones back. Dean Norris has been promoted to a series regular as Stabler’s older brother, Randall, while Jason Patric joins the cast as Detective Tim McKenna in a recurring guest role. Furthermore, Danielle Moné Truitt, Ainsley Seiger, and Rick Gonzalez return to their roles within the Organized Crime Control Bureau.

Plot Overview
Set against the backdrop of New York City, Organized Crime focuses on Stabler’s mission to dismantle some of the city’s most dangerous criminal enterprises. The upcoming season promises to delve into critical issues, including cross-border smuggling, high-tech domestic terrorism, and Stabler’s confrontation with a crime family seeking revenge for events that transpired during his time in Rome.
Character Dynamics
Throughout the series, Stabler collaborates with his colleagues, including players such as undercover specialist Bobby Reyes and tech-savvy detective Jet Slootmaekers, under the leadership of Sergeant Ayanna Bell. As Stabler navigates the complexities of his work, his brother Randall remains a grounding figure, caring for their family amid the chaos of organized crime.
